I'm talking about how to make launch-size revenue without launching — and the real-life predicament that comes up on nearly every discovery call I take.
So many of the people I speak to have something demanding, non-negotiable, happening outside their business — caring for elderly parents, recovering from illness, raising young children. There's no shame in choosing to step back during that season if that's what's needed. But for most people, there isn't a backup plan, so the work still has to happen. And what a lot of them discover is that their 2–3K months, with the occasional surprise 5K month, don't actually hold up once you work out what they're earning per hour once marketing, admin and taxes are factored in.
This is where the advice from bro marketers falls apart. Cancel your holidays, work through your kids' childhood, hustle now so you can rest later — it's not sustainable, and it's not necessary once you understand the actual mechanics of getting to a consistent 10K month. That comes down to three things: a strong, hyper-specific personal brand, one clear premium offer with a defined client journey, and a simple offer suite underneath it — a freebie, a workshop, and eventually a mini offer — that does the selling for you without a live launch every quarter.
The takeaway: simplicity isn't a nice-to-have here. It's the whole strategy.
